HIP 114167

HIP 114167 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star.

Located approximately 149.1 light-years from Earth, HIP 114167 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 114167 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

With an apparent magnitude of +5.81, HIP 114167 sits near the limit of naked-eye visibility. It can be glimpsed without optical aid under dark skies, but binoculars will make observation much easier.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.486.
